Common Problems Faced by People Shifting from Mumbai to Bangalore
Let’s get real for a moment. If you’re moving from Mumbai to Bangalore, here’s what usually goes wrong:
1. Mumbai High-Rises and Society Permissions
If you’ve lived in Mumbai, you know how strict societies can be. Whether you’re in a high-rise in Powai or a building in Andheri West, there are time restrictions for loading trucks, security gate permissions, and lift usage rules. Miss one, and your move is delayed by hours.
Almost every housing society in Andheri, Powai, or Navi Mumbai demands written permissions for loading trucks. If your movers don’t handle it in advance, your move could get delayed by hours
2. The Distance Factor
Mumbai to Bangalore isn’t a short hop. It’s nearly 1000 km across Maharashtra and Karnataka. That’s two days of road travel minimum. One small misstep in packaging and your crockery or electronics could arrive in Bangalore as a pile of shards.
3. Parking Nightmares
Mumbai’s streets are crowded; Bangalore’s lanes are narrow. Getting a truck parked close to your building without blocking the road or violating RWA rules can be a real challenge. Packers and movers should always know shortcuts to manage this smoothly
4. Fragile Electronics & Furniture Damage
That flat-screen you bought from Croma in Bandra? Or the Sheesham wood dining table you invested in? If they’re not packed with the right materials, the bumpy highway ride could ruin them.
5. Transit Delays
The Mumbai-Bangalore corridor is long. Trucks face traffic bottlenecks at Pune, Kolhapur, or Hubli. One wrong call and your belongings might arrive two days late.
6. Bangalore Apartment Complex Rules
Most gated communities in Bangalore (Whitefield, Sarjapur, etc.) only allow moves during fixed hours, usually mornings. If your movers don’t know this, you’ll be paying extra for “waiting charges.”
